How to get from Newport News to College Park by bus and train?

By bus and train

To get from Newport News to College Park in Washington, D.C. - Baltimore, MD, you’ll need to take 2 bus lines and one train line: take the 107 bus from Newport News Transit Center station to Warwick & Lafayette station. Next, you’ll have to switch to the NORTHEAST REGIONAL train and finally take the F6 bus from New Carrollton+Bay H station to College Park+Bay A station. The total trip duration for this route is approximately 6 hr 19 min.
